Fraser Health Authority is a major health service provider in British Columbia. It operates in a region covering over 1.8 million people, offering a wide range of health care services such as hospitals, primary care clinics, public health units, and long-term care facilities. Fraser Health is committed to improving the health of the population and the quality of life of its residents. Its mission emphasizes patient-centered care, innovation in service delivery, and partnership with community organizations to promote health and wellness. The organization is known for its inclusive approach, focusing on the diverse needs of the communities it serves, including multicultural and indigenous health programs.
